Output 2491470989270523207e816c6487a155498f3911bc164e0017e4e9fb063281e5:1

value
2822999506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76897e24e4990b7006f41105828bbc069a4da3bf OP_EQUAL
address
MJhvgEHpvGutVJkZekCCHq5J8NSkjgTF3L
transaction
2491470989270523207e816c6487a155498f3911bc164e0017e4e9fb063281e5
spent
true